Java开发网 Java开发网
注册 | 登录 | 帮助 | 搜索 | 排行榜 | 发帖统计  

您没有登录

» Java开发网 » Java SE 综合讨论区  

按打印兼容模式打印这个话题 打印话题    把这个话题寄给朋友 寄给朋友    该主题的所有更新都将Email到你的邮箱 订阅主题
flat modethreaded modego to previous topicgo to next topicgo to back
作者 请各位帮忙,再问包的问题! ( Employee() is not public in EmpClass.Employee;)
evan117





发贴: 5
积分: 0
于 2004-11-05 16:19 user profilesend a private message to usersearch all posts byselect and copy to clipboard. 
ie only, sorry for netscape users:-)add this post to my favorite list
请各位帮忙,再问包的问题!!

刚看到包的介绍,想试一下,可一试就出问题了............
在源文件中我定义了一个: class Employee (雇员类);
在第二个文件中我定义了一个: class ManagerEmploye (主管类)它对雇员类继承;

没用包之前所有的程序都能编译和运行.
但当我在雇员类首行加上 (package Myclass;)并将
它放在 Myclass 文件夹下,我再在 ManagerEmploye(主管类)首行加上 import Myclass.Employee;
然后就发现主管类的那个文件不能编译了.它提示的 error是:
D:\TASK\JAVA\exp\ManagerEmployee.java:4: Employee() is not public in EmpClass.Employee;
cannot be accessed from outside package
class ManagerEmployee extends Employee

我的环境变量是这样设置的(JDK安装在C盘下) XP系统:
classpath c:\j2sdk1.4.2\lib\tools.jar;
path c:\j2sdk1.4.2\bin;

恳请各们高人指点!!谢谢.......


why edited on 2004-11-05 20:08



话题树型展开
人气 标题 作者 字数 发贴时间
3928 请各位帮忙,再问包的问题! ( Employee() is not public in EmpClass.Employee;) evan117 612 2004-11-05 16:19
2844 Re:请各位帮忙,再问包的问题!!!! qingbo777 94 2004-11-05 18:04

flat modethreaded modego to previous topicgo to next topicgo to back
  已读帖子
  新的帖子
  被删除的帖子
Jump to the top of page

   Powered by Jute Powerful Forum® Version Jute 1.5.6 Ent
Copyright © 2002-2021 Cjsdn Team. All Righits Reserved. 闽ICP备05005120号-1
客服电话 18559299278    客服信箱 714923@qq.com    客服QQ 714923